From 0b6873a776552bd47c305ee1bc4e629a76da0037 Mon Sep 17 00:00:00 2001 From: Benoit Bolsee Date: Fri, 4 Dec 2009 11:27:40 +0000 Subject: BGE: Add option to return UV coordinates aofthe hit point to KX_GameObject::rayCast(). Details in PyDoc. --- source/gameengine/PyDoc/GameTypes.py | 14 ++++++++++---- 1 file changed, 10 insertions(+), 4 deletions(-) (limited to 'source/gameengine/PyDoc') diff --git a/source/gameengine/PyDoc/GameTypes.py b/source/gameengine/PyDoc/GameTypes.py index 3c0292e9e8c..27b4685ca14 100644 --- a/source/gameengine/PyDoc/GameTypes.py +++ b/source/gameengine/PyDoc/GameTypes.py @@ -1958,6 +1958,7 @@ class KX_GameObject(SCA_IObject): Look from a point/object to another point/object and find first object hit within dist that matches prop. if poly is 0, returns a 3-tuple with object reference, hit point and hit normal or (None,None,None) if no hit. if poly is 1, returns a 4-tuple with in addition a L{KX_PolyProxy} as 4th element. + if poly is 2, returns a 5-tuple with in addition a 2D vector with the UV mapping of the hit point as 5th element. Ex:: # shoot along the axis gun-gunAim (gunAim should be collision-free) @@ -1996,13 +1997,18 @@ class KX_GameObject(SCA_IObject): @type face: int @param xray: X-ray option: 1=>skip objects that don't match prop; 0 or omitted => stop on first object @type xray: int - @param poly: polygon option: 1=>return value is a 4-tuple and the 4th element is a L{KX_PolyProxy} + @param poly: polygon option: 0,1 or 2 to return a 3-, 4- or 5-tuple with information on the face hit + 0 or omitted=> return value is a 3-tuple (object, hitpoint, hitnormal) or (None,None,None) if no hit + 1=>return value is a 4-tuple and the 4th element is a L{KX_PolyProxy} or None if no hit or the object doesn't use a mesh collision shape. + 2=>return value is a 5-tuple and the 5th element is a 2-tuple (u,v) with the UV mapping of the hit point or None if no hit, or the object doesn't use a mesh collision shape, or doesn't have a UV mapping. @type poly: int @rtype: 3-tuple (L{KX_GameObject}, 3-tuple (x,y,z), 3-tuple (nx,ny,nz)) or 4-tuple (L{KX_GameObject}, 3-tuple (x,y,z), 3-tuple (nx,ny,nz), L{KX_PolyProxy}) - @return: (object,hitpoint,hitnormal) or (object,hitpoint,hitnormal,polygon) - If no hit, returns (None,None,None) or (None,None,None,None) - If the object hit is not a static mesh, polygon is None + or 5-tuple (L{KX_GameObject}, 3-tuple (x,y,z), 3-tuple (nx,ny,nz), L{KX_PolyProxy}, 2-tuple (u,v)) + @return: (object,hitpoint,hitnormal) or (object,hitpoint,hitnormal,polygon) or (object,hitpoint,hitnormal,polygon,hituv) + object, hitpoint and hitnormal are None if no hit. + polygon is valid only if the object is valid and is a static object, a dynamic object using mesh collision shape or a soft body object, otherwise it is None + hituv is valid only if polygon is valid and the object has a UV mapping, otherwise it is None """ def setCollisionMargin(margin): """ -- cgit v1.2.3
